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
The Basics of Metal Finishing - Usually, metal polishing is essential for appearance and clean-room uses. It is one of the most effective techniques simply because of its utility in boosting the original beauty of the product, such as, motor bike parts, cookware or car parts. Additionally, numerous clean-rooms call for a shiny finish as a way to decrease the permeability of the components that may cause dust to collect and contaminate. An excellent instance of this practice could be in a vacuum chamber. You'll discover several approaches to polish metals, and below I will go over a bit about some of the methods required. Metal may be finished electromechanically, by means of chemicals, by hand, or with purpose built buffing machines. A polishing paste or compound can be employed, that could incorporate dolomite, limestone, tripoli, aluminum oxide, chromium oxide, chalk,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, due to its inferior thermal conductivity, reasonably high viscidness, and hardness is just about the time intensive. Having said that, products built from non-ferrous metals are certainly more responsive to finishing, since these need the lowest number of operations.
Any time a superior processing quality isn't demanded, swifter pad speeds can be employed. A slower pad speed is used when a superior quality mirror finish is imperative. Finishing buffs smeared in compound can be significantly affected by the load on the surface of the buffing pad. The severeness of the pressure on the surface may be elevated to a definite extent, although overreaching the perfect amount of pressure not simply decreases the quality level of the procedure, but in addition can degrade efficiency, might result in wear to the component, and there is also a noticeable overheating of the work-pieces, on account of friction. When working thin objects, it will be raised heat (and the relating bendability of the material) that may cause elements to distort, buckle or warp. In general, it needs a qualified technician to take into consideration each one of these elements to both prevent damage to the metal part and to perform adequately. To help substantially improve the quality of the resultant surface area, the buffing operation needs to be implemented with a reduced amount of aggression and not a large amount of force in order to eventually deliver a surface that is free of scores or marks due to the the polishing process, subsequently ending up with a beautiful mirror finish.
